#Filetools logo archive
Optionally, an output directory of the same nameĪs the archive file can be created for the output files. untar_file ( in_file : str, out_dir : str, gen_arch_dir : bool = True, verbose : bool = False ) → str Ī function which extracts data from a tar file into the specified Optional: Default is None (i.e., ignored). Note, this means all the input files must have the same base Out_arch_file – the output tar.gz file pathįile_list – the list of files to be added to the archive.īase_path – the base path which will be removed from all the input files. Structure from the file paths in provided then a single base_pathĬan be provided and will be removed from the file paths in the archive. If you wish to remove some of the directory create_targz_arch ( out_arch_file : str, file_list : list, base_path : Optional = None ) Ī function which can be used to create a tar.gz file containing the
#Filetools logo full
The options are: zip, tar,Ī string with the full file path and name, including the file extension. Include an extension as this will be added automatically.Īrch_format – The format for the archive. Out_arch – The output archive file path and name. In_dir – The input directory path for which the archive with be created. I provided this function which uses the terminal functions as a drop in replacement. Please note that this function has similar functionality to shutil.make_archiveĪnd I would recommend you use that but I found it sometimes produces an error so Subprocess to call the appropriate command line function. create_directory_archive ( in_dir : str, out_arch : str, arch_format : str ) → str Ī function which creates an archive from an input directory. Into a list of components rather than the os.path.split function split_path_all ( input_path : str ) → List Ī function which splits all the components within a file path Input_file – string for the input path (file or directory) name and path Returnsĭirectory name. (file or directory) without the rest of the path. get_dir_name ( input_file : str ) → str Ī function which returns just the name of the directory of the input path If a value of 1 was provided for then theīasename for file. (e.g., tar.gz) and only n extensions should be removed.ĭefault: 0 which will removed all extensions calculatedīased on the number of full-stops (.) within the file name. Rm_n_exts – used where an input file has more than one extension N_comps – if > 0 then the resulting basename will be split using underscoresĪnd the return based name will be defined using the n_comps Will be either removed and spaces changed to an underscore. Input_file – string for the input file name and pathĬheck_valid – if True then resulting basename will be checked for punctuationĬharacters (other than underscores) and spaces, punctuation Uses os.path module to return file basename (i.e., path and extension removed) Parameters get_file_basename ( input_file : str, check_valid : bool = False, n_comps : int = 0, rm_n_exts : int = 0 ) → str You can also collaborate together in real-time on any design, on any device, from any location.Naming .
![filetools logo filetools logo](https://i.etsystatic.com/10919371/r/il/b15226/1571900714/il_570xN.1571900714_a096.jpg)
![filetools logo filetools logo](https://cdn.onlinewebfonts.com/svg/img_19673.png)
If you’re creating a start-up, building a small business, or dreaming bigger, once you’ve created your Canva logo can help your team can create sleek, on-brand designs with shareable brand color palettes, logos, and elements within the editor. Collaborate with your teamĬanva is built to help you grow your brand. The added bonus with a PNG image is that you can use a transparent background, so your logo can be used on top of different colored backgrounds without any awkward color clashes. PNG is the best choice for most web uses – it produces a clearer, higher quality image than other file formats. Now that you’ve designed a logo that you love, you’ll want to use it everywhere. Simply enter a keyword into the search bar, pick the image that suits your business best, and drag and drop it into your design. Make your logo unforgettable by featuring an image that captures the essence of your brand.Ĭanva has an extensive library of icons and illustrations to choose from. Make it iconicĪ great logo builds recognition and inspires trust. Or if you’ve got something specific in mind, you can easily adjust the colors throughout your logo design. Is yours bold and bright, or traditional and refined? Think about what you want to say about your brand, then choose the colors that project the right image.Ĭanva’s logo templates are created with designer-approved color combinations. Your brand colors communicate the essence of your brand.